Dariye: Nigerians Criticise Attitude Of Public Officers
BY TAIWO ODUNLAMI

NIGERIANS have continued to react to the arrest in London of Joshua Dariye, the suspended governor of Plateau State, on charges of money laundering.

Some Nigerians spoken to by The Guardian wants the federal government to cause full scale investigation into the matter, especially as the Code of Conduct Bureau has given him an ultimatum to report himself before it to answer charges of misconduct levied against him.

The National Problems and Solutions Organisation, in a statement signed by its National Co-ordinator, Dr Wale Omole, at the weekend said Dariye should never be allowed to return to his seat as the governor of Plateau State, it instead wants Dariye's deputy sworn in.

The association demanded that Dariye should be tried and punished under the sharia legal code while the federal government should repatriate the alleged stolen money from London.

According to the group, the arrest of Dariye has vindicated the action of President Olusegun Obasanjo in suspending the governor, while also providing insight into what many public officers, especially those in high places do.

"If Nigerians know some of what their respected political ideologues do, they would hack them to death," it said.

Constitutional lawyer, Mike Ozekhome, said some people violate the code of conduct by their action because no public officer is supposed to engage in any private business while still in office.

He noted that governors, ministers, commissioners and lawmakers have been known to siphon money meant for the upliftment of the masses.

He posited that the Code of Conduct Tribunal was suppose to be the effective court in Nigeria but regretted that government officials still indulge in unethical practices.

He therefore called on the Code of Conduct Tribunal to, among other things, compel the three tiers of government to inform Nigerians of their activities, how many persons have been convicted as well as those under surveillance.

According to him, even when "section 308 says no governor, deputy Governor, Senators and other can be prosecuted, detained or arrested while still in office, but they can be arrested immediately they hand over power at the parade ground."
